Linda Akins was recently recognized for 30 years with Canada Post.

ALIDA - As of the beginning of May, our postmistress, Linda Akins, has been employed for 23 years at the Alida Post Office. That is unbelievable. Where does the time go? Then on May 6 Linda received a 30-year plaque from Canada Post. Congratulations Linda

Sincere sympathy to Bill and Dick McKinna on the death of their mother Joyce McKinna, who passed away at Sunset Haven in Carnduff on May 2 at the age of 99 years. She was predeceased by her husband, Dave; parents George and Edith Meredith; brothers Edwin (Rita) and Allan (Audrey); sister Stella (Bill) Slade; daughter, Glennis Carson and son David. Joyce is survived by sons, Jack, William, Richard and Ron; four grandchildren and their families, as well as numerous nieces, nephews and friends.

A private family graveside service will be held at the Carnduff Cemetery. Condolences are extended to all family members and friends.

The Alida community wishes to welcome Darrell Dench and his wife Sheri Miller, formerly of Sedley. They will be making their new home in the former Reid house on First Street West. We hope you will enjoy your new home in our little community.  

Faye Walker spent May 5-8 in Saskatoon, visiting with her family: daughter Deidra, Jeff Nickel, granddaughters Olivia, Abby, Claire and Piper, and they all celebrated Mother’s Day on May 8 before she returned home to Alida. Faye also attended the funeral of her brother-in-law, Dean Walker, on May 7.

Kelsey Rydberg, Steven Wilson and dogs of Estevan, along with Gray and Edel Cowan, enjoyed a Mother’s Day supper on May 8 with Tim, Shelly and Ainsley Cowan. They helped Ainsley celebrate her birthday as well. Happy Mother’s Day to all moms.
